This is my second denon 2910 that I have had. They both have had this problem. After playing a DVD for some time 2-3 hours the DVD shuts down. The power button is still green but there isn't any display on the denon panel. I returned the first one and got a new replacement. After a couple weeks now this one is doing it. I'm beginning to think now its not the Denon. The manual said the disk may be dirty. The home theatre area is still under construction so that may be the case...Any ideas guys? A short?. Heat? I really feel the area is well ventilated.
